The DACC Library Search Everything Box is a good place to start for articles, too. It searches all of the NMSU System's physical collection and the majority of the DACC Library's electronic collections. Once you have executed a search, you can limit your results, on the left-hand side of the screen, to articles from magazines, journals, and newspapers.
If you have a specific information need in a specific discipline, like art history or environmental sciences, the DACC library subscribes to more than 140 databases that are used to find articles in subject specific journals and magazines. If you are off-campus when you access these databases will be asked to sign-in before you can access full-text articles.
